Friday 5 April 2019

Issue #289 - Keyboard

Raspberry Pi official keyboard - English (US) layout

Happy Friday,

This week, we launched the new official Raspberry Pi keyboard and mouse, with six language layouts to choose from.

The closing date of registrations for Coolest Projects International is fast approaching, so if you know some budding young makers with an idea for a great tech project, make sure they register soon!

We’re also looking for new people to join the team, here in Cambridge, in London, remotely, and in California, USA, so check out our current openings and be sure to share them with anyone you think may be suitable.
